Draschitz

Draschitz was formerly part of the German Empire. In the German Empire, the place was called Dražice.
The place is now called Dražice and belongs to Czechoslovakia.

Historical place name Country Administration Time
Draschitz Austro-Hungary Jungbunzlau before the Treaty of Saint-Germain
Dražice Austro-Hungary Jungbunzlau before the Treaty of Saint-Germain
Dražice Czechoslovakia Mladá Boleslav after the Treaty of Saint-Germain
Draschitz German Empire Jungbunzlau 1939
Dražice German Empire Jungbunzlau 1939
Dražice Czechoslovakia Mladá Boleslav 1945
Dražice Czechoslovakia Střední Čechy 1992
